Mandria blaze caused by fireworks

The forestry department said Saturday a fire near the village of Mandria in the district of Limassol was caused by fireworks.

The fire started at 10.20pm but firefighters managed to put it out 30 minutes later, before it spread any further.

Authorities believe it was started by fireworks that were being used at the time.

The department appealed to the public once more to be extra careful and avoid any actions that could start a fire.
